GSM PA module
A single GSM/EDGE PA module contains two separate amplifier chains, one for EGSM900 (and GSM850) and
another for GSM1800/1900. Both amplifiers have a battery supply connection and two bias current inputs. The
bias current for final amplifier stage is adjusted according the power level in use in order to optimise efficiency.
The bias currents are also used as on/off switching signals for PAs.
In the EDGE mode, PA linearity has to be higher than in the GMSK mode because of envelope variations of the
8-PSK modulations. This is achieved by increasing the bias currents compared to the GMSK mode and setting a
dedicated Vmode control signal up. Increasing bias currents improves the linearity of the amplifiers, but it also
tends to unnecessarily increase the gain of the PA. Vmode control aims to keep the gain of the amplifiers down.
The bias current needed for the maximum and the lowest output powers is specified by a PA manufacturer.
The current for the intermediate power levels is then linearly adjusted between these two values.
Frequency synthesizers
RF has separate synthesizers for Rx and Tx. Both synthesizers consist of:
• PLL (Phase-Locked Loop)
• loop filter
• VCO (Voltage Controlled Oscillator)
• balun
The VCO frequencies are locked by PLLs into a reference oscillator, VCTCXO (Voltage Controlled Temperature
Compensated Crystal Oscillator).
The PLLs are located in N7500 and N7501 respectively and controlled via RFBus. PLL charge pump charges or
discharges the integrator capacitor in the loop filter depending on the phase of the measured frequency
compared to the phase of the reference frequency. The integrator output voltage is connected to the control
input of the VCO.
The VCOs operate at the channel frequency multiplied by two in the upper bands (for example, GSM1800/1900/
WCDMA) and by four in EGSM900 (and GSM850, if applicable). The required frequency dividers required for
modulators are integrated in N7501 and those for demodulators in N7500. The dividers are controlled via RFBus.

Reference oscillators
A 38.4MHz VCTCXO is used as a reference oscillator for the frequency synthesizers.
